NNPP Ratifies Yusuf As National Chairman, Rules Out 2027 Presidential Candidate

MJjjThe New Nigeria Peoples Party (NNPP) has ratified Bala Mohammed Yusuf as its new National Chairman during its National Executive Committee (NEC) meeting held on Saturday.

 

The decision comes on the final day for the submission of candidate nominations under the guidelines of the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C).

 

Speaking after his ratification, Yusuf said the party would not field a presidential candidate in the 2027 election but remains open to forming alliances with other political parties.

 

“It is not having a presidential candidate that matters. Nigeria is currently facing serious challenges. We need to see whether other parties will present a credible, competent, and focused presidential candidate.

 

“I don’t think there will be any problem joining forces with such a candidate,” he said.

 

He added that with more than 20 registered political parties in the country, not all of them must field candidates merely for the sake of participation.

 

According to him, the NNPP will carefully assess candidates presented by other political parties before deciding where to lend its support.

 

The chairman clarified that the party currently has no alliance with any political group, including the African Democratic Congress (ADC).

 

“For now, we do not have a pact with anybody, including the ADC. We want to see the candidates other parties produce as their authentic presidential flag-bearers.

 

“Then we will work towards that,” Yusuf said, stressing that the focus is on supporting a viable and qualified candidate through collaboration rather than political compulsion.

 

Similarly, the National Secretary, Dipo Olayoku, in his report to NEC members, said the meeting was convened in fulfilment of Sections 84–87 of the Electoral Act 2026.

 

He noted that the ratification process, conducted under INEC’s supervision, adopted the consensus mode of primaries agreed upon by party executives and members across the country.

 

Olayoku recalled that the last NEC meeting, held in December, ratified the congresses that produced the current members of the party’s leadership.

 

He said that since then, the party had experienced setbacks, including the defection of elected officials and political appointees due to ongoing political realignments. However, he maintained that the NNPP remains strong and focused on rebuilding its structures.

 

The National Secretary commended INEC for its consistency in upholding democratic principles and acknowledged the leadership of Prof. Joash Amupitan at the commission.

He also appreciated state chairmen and diaspora members for their sacrifices and urged them to intensify efforts to surpass the party’s performance in the 2023 elections, when it won Kano State and secured legislative and local government positions.

 

Olayoku urged members not to be discouraged by defections, stressing that politics has neither permanent enemies nor permanent friends.

 

“Let us go out there and work for our candidates and achieve results better than what we got in 2023,” he said.
